4343 Collins Ave, Miami Beach, FL 33140Nikki Tatum Bistro in Miami Beach has accumulated 231 violations across 28 inspections since 2016, averaging 8.3 per visit. The facility operated previously as Zorba from 2015 to 2016. Food contact surfaces, consumer advisories, and hand washing violations are the most frequently cited issues. A propane tank was stored inside the building under the prior operator, and boiler certificate violations were documented in 2022.
